Output 84e28cb00562d5da0ae56dd1290785d8dbae60b409fe6a494e91eb4af0c3be68:0

value
1804310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 090e9d67d7d81b4476d358b92f6277c39e1855f2 OP_EQUAL
address
32WuWjEHUnPKZwg7TSQuvie5bMHHuRV3NG
transaction
84e28cb00562d5da0ae56dd1290785d8dbae60b409fe6a494e91eb4af0c3be68
spent
true